Spartan Talent Chosen for Elite National Athletic Programs

Nearly a dozen St. Stephen’s athletes have been selected for elite national squads in soccer, field hockey, basketball, lacrosse and futsal.

Eleven outstanding St. Stephen’s student-athletes have earned one of the highest honors, securing spots on national teams and invitations to national team camps in soccer, field hockey, basketball, lacrosse and futsal. They will represent the United States, Mexico and the Cayman Islands.

“It is extraordinary to see such a high concentration of young talent within a single school community,” said St. Stephen’s Athletic Director Jon McCain. 

National teams select high school athletes through a multi-stage process that includes scouting top-tier high school tournaments and evaluating players on skill, speed, agility, versatility and character. These athletes have been representing an elite level of competition in their respective sports. The recognition brings prestige, advanced training opportunities and increased visibility to college recruiters and professional scouts, strengthening their prospects for collegiate scholarships and beyond.

“Competing at the national team level is a testament to their individual work ethic and the elite competitive culture we strive to foster in our Varsity programs,” said McCain. “They bring back a level of experience and leadership that elevate Spartan athletics across programs.” 

Congratulations to these Spartan athletes:

  • AJ Carnegie ’27, Cayman Islands U20 Men's National Soccer Team
  • Eleanor Evarts ’26, United States U21 Women’s National Field Hockey Team Training Camp
  • Jadyn Houston ’28, United States U18 Women’s National Field Hockey Team 
  • Meredith Jaime ’28, Mexico U17 Women’s National Basketball Team 
  • Charlie Kauachi ’29, Mexico U15 Men’s National Lacrosse Team 
  • Cooper Nelson ’28, Cayman Islands U17 Men's National Soccer Team
  • Harper Nelson ’26, Cayman Islands U20 Women's National Soccer Team
  • Sashka Parker ’28, Cayman Islands U17 Women's National Soccer Team
  • Carolina Reyna ’27, United States U17 Women’s National Soccer Team
  • Savannah Schutt ’27, United States Women’s National Futsal Team 
  • Quinn Small ’27, Cayman Islands U17 Men's National Soccer Team
